NettetJohn Quincy Adams did raise a standard of an independent American foreign policy so strongly that future administrations could not ignore it. One should note, however, that the policy succeeded because it met British interests as well as American, and for the next 100 years was secured by the backing of the British fleet. NettetHis greatest success in foreign affairs was the amount of countries that opened trade with the US. In Adams's short 4 years, the US oversaw the opening of trade with Prussia, Denmark, Federal Republic of Central America, the Hanseatic League and a few Scandinavian countries.
